Managed driver from oracle developer tools for visual studio. Net using entity framework v6 in an mvc application. I read that you recently added support for the managed oracle driver, but i dont see any documentation on how to actually get it in there. It supports multiple data access frameworks mongodb, entityframework, dapper or. The latest update of the python extension for visual studio code by far the most popular tool in the editors marketplace boosts its jupyter notebooks functionality by adding support for ipywidgets, sometimes called jupyter widgets.
Changes documentation corrections and additions odp. Net, managed driver configuration file section name is as compared to in odp. You may get around this by using the oracle managed data adapter driver from nuget. Net, managed driver nuget package to your application. Net managed driver by either using the oracle universal installer oui, xcopy, or nuget. Telerik data access allows you to access oracle databases through the odp. Entity framework assembly for code first and entity framework 6 or higher use with odp.
I managed to get the oracle reference updated, and tests passing. As of this writing 43015 there is no support for oracle advanced security option aso encryption with odp. Net, managed driver which is available as a separate nuget. Jun 30, 2018 the native client in combination with the external configuration makes using this driver painful. Net driver that provides fast data access from microsoft.
Net, managed driver download does not enable designtime tools. Net based client for connecting and working with oracle databases from your clr world without the dependencies lying around in the gc ignorant world. Using nuget to install and configure oracle data provider. T651514 xtrareport oracle managed data access error on.
Im not sure theres any supported oracle connectivity until then, but it would have to be a third party driver if it exists. Net allows developers to take advantage of advanced oracle database functionality, including real application clusters, selftuning statement cache, and fast connection failover. Net nuget packages and use nuget package manager to install. Im able to connect to an oracle database when i provide information like the host, port, and service name. Net, unmanaged driver entity framework automates these postinstall steps, except for the applicationspecific connection string settings. This tutorial describes how to download, install, and configure oracle data provider for. To temporarily avoid this problem, you can try to use oracle data provider for. The only real advantage this driver has is that it works with older versions of oracle.
Net, managed driver has some or all of the following subsections nested within a subsection under oracle webservice jquery example. While they consist of 100% managed code, they call apis outside of. Until odac 12c release 4 we were unable to use odp. The oracle driver does not support generating an in expression. Ive followed the steps described in the an easy drive to. Nuget package for oracle unmanaged provider with entity. Net, managed driver applications that use code first andor entity framework 6 applications. Hi, i just want to chime in and mention that this is a highly awaited feature in the managed odp. Net does not honor connection lifetime and decr pool size in connection string. Net managed driver and this added the appropriate sections in nfig i. Net applications andor oracle entity framework 6 applications.
Function imports for entity framework with managed driver. Net core later this year with ef core following next year. Net data provider not available in vs 2012 solutions. Github tswormancsharporaclewebservicejqueryexample. The entity framework package currently on nuget is for the managed driver only. This nuget package is for oracle providers for asp. I remember that i struggle to find the right oracle driver and even when everything was installed the strange tns ora config file popped up and nothing worked. Net any way to use microsofts dlls to connect to oracle database.
Net, managed entity framework driver with the following limitations. Net, unmanaged driver have a number of configuration setting differences. Net manage driver at design time, this providers assemblies should be installed to gac. My problem is when i try to connect to the database i do not see the ability to use the odp. Instead, we want our application to read appuser credentials from oracle wallet. The managed driver is a 100% managed code implementation for oracle.
Net easy to use and learn no charge entity framework 6 code first and code first migrations nuget deployment visual studio 20 and. Entityframework could not be loaded i am trying to connect to oracle using the oracle data provider. Oracle data access components odac for windows downloads. It will add the oracle entity framework assembly and autoconfigure for its use. The managed driver must be connected to oracle database 12 c release 2 12. No additional oracle client software is required to be installed to connect to. This nuget download does not enable designtime tools, only runtime support. Net, crossplatform and mobile apps development and cloud connectivity. Net software download, installation, and configuration are completely automated.
Jul 24, 2014 1 note that the nuget package is not officially maintained or uploaded by oracle. There is a newer version of this package available. I have installed oracle developer tools for visual studio 12. The ui tools still only show the unmanaged oracle option and the provider name is still set to oracle. The provider is not compatible with the version of oracle client. By continuing to browse this site, you agree to this use. This nuget download does not enable designtime tools, only runtime. Net managed driver connection timeout hi, i have noticed, that for applications which use odp. I think i found a bug in the managed driver from odac 12c release 3 12. Net from oracle technology network finally oracle has released a pure. Core, or if core dll can just be added to oracle managed nuget, that would be even better. Each time when i tried to load data from an oracle database it was a pretty terrible experience. Net with entity framework 6 entity framework database compatible provider could not be found.
No additional oracle client software is required to be installed to connect to oracle database. Vs code python tool boosts jupyter notebooks functionality. Using nuget to install and configure oracle data provider for. Net managed driver which is what is causing your errors. Installation changes the following appnfig entries are added by including the official oracle odp. Manageddataaccess forcing me to hardcode server name. Net application state can be stored within an oracle database. Gitversioning stamp your assemblies and nuget packages with a version from. Net, managed driver configuration and configuration. Net core consists of a single 100% managed code dynamiclink library. Nuget package for oracle unmanaged provider with entity framework. Net managed driver, update nclob raises ora01483, but also happens with shorter clobs. Client in both the generated context and the connection string. Hi, i have noticed, that for applications which use odp.
C oracle to provide a prebuilt nuget project with every managed odp. Net, managed driver which is available as a separate nuget package. Id still like some assistance in figuring out the packaging of all of this, so ultimately we have a linq2db. It is similar to the one discussed in problem with odp.
Net, managed driver is available in a nuget package. The nuget team does not provide support for this client. This is very likely to be supported at some point in the future so if you are reading this at a later date, check the latest odp. This site uses cookies for analytics, personalized content and ads. Odac xcopy downloads and odac downloads without oracle developer tools for visual studio. Configuring entity framework for oracle visual studio magazine. I searched for oracle s official profile on nuget, and i only see 3 packages from them.
Dataaccess versions validation and formatting in oracle entity framework model the provider is not compatible with the version of oracle client problem with multiples ref parameters as parameters and odp. Net configuration settings, refer to oracle data provider for. Nov, 2014 how to use entity framework with oracle and odp. Net projects what is the minimal setup required to deploy a. Ive also installed the oracle developer tools for visual. Follow the oracle universal installer oui steps to install odp. Developer community for visual studio product family. Platformindependent anycpu, fully managed assembly for code first and entity framework 6 higher.
T823472 which assemblies are required to use xpo data model. Dynamic global filters for entity framework github. Changes in this release for oracle data provider for. Net nuget package s and use nuget package manager to install. Html included to call the login service using jquery. Net developers access to all the features of oracle database with. This feature simplifies distributing customized odp. That would allow you to customize it for your team and host your own nuget server to deliver the customized packages.
This example shows you how to reverse engineer a model from an existing database. Take advantage of the compact, easily deployable oracle data provider for. As soon as this is supported in the managed driver, i will be able to put the final piece of the puzzle into nhibernate. The issue that we had was limited to the managed driver, unmanaged driver has no problem reading oracle wallet password store. Net, managed entity framework driver using microsoft nuget. Microsoft nuget is the software development package manager for microsoft. Net managed driver does not appear inside the choose data source dialog in visual studio 20 professional this is how it should look like. Log thread on the oracle forum to learn more on this. How to use managed oracle driver in data access, formerly. That is a 3rd party that has taken the oracle release off of otn and reuploaded it to nuget. Net, managed entity framework driver available on the nuget gallery, developers can quickly get started coding odp. Net, managed driver has two sets of platformdependent dlls. Using the contains operator will result in outputting a series of equalsor expressions. No additional oracle client software is required to be.
401 1250 522 558 1143 1109 322 54 945 925 1345 1481 849 179 1358 1174 571 494 411 29 1422 191 764 161 1201 111 551 582